MARS HILL, N.C. – Lees-McRae men's tennis pushed its win streak to two matches with a 6-1 win over Mars Hill yesterday.
THE BASICS
FINAL SCORE: Lees-McRae - 6; North Greenville - 1
LOCATION: Hart Tennis Complex– Mars Hill, North Carolina
RECORDS: Lees-McRae (7-3/2-0), Mars Hill (1-5/1-1)
HOW IT HAPPENED:
- The Bobcats picked up the doubles point with wins at No. 1 and 3 doubles. Ezequiel Arce and Isaac Yang defeated the No. 1 duo from Mars Hill, 7-5. Andrew Kunaka and Marco Laguna started the day with a 6-3 victory at No. 3 doubles.
- Max Borisov continued his undefeated season with a 6-2, 6-1 win at No. 1 singles. Yang won at No. 2 singles due to his opponent retiring in the second set.
- Tenzin Dorji and Andy Tallafigo collected straight-set victories at No. 5 and 6 singles.
- Arce recorded the three-set win, 6-4, 5-7, 1-0 (10-6) at No. 4 singles for the 6-1 match victory for the Bobcats.
